    Cooking Methods for Pre Smoked Turkey Legs

    Cooking pre-smoked turkey legs can be simple and rewarding. Here are three effective methods to ensure you enjoy a flavorful meal.

    Oven Cooking

    Oven cooking offers a straightforward way to heat your pre-smoked turkey legs evenly.

    1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
    2. Place the turkey legs in a baking dish, skin side up.
    3. Add a splash of broth or water for moisture.
    4. Cover the dish with aluminum foil to retain heat and moisture.
    5. Bake for 30-40 minutes or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C) using a meat thermometer.
    6. Uncover the last 10 minutes for crispier skin.

    This method enhances flavor while ensuring tenderness.

    Grilling

    Grilling adds a delightful smoky flavor to pre-smoked turkey legs.

    1. Preheat your grill to medium-high heat.
    2. Brush the turkey legs with olive oil to prevent sticking.
    3. Place the legs on the grill, turning them every five minutes.
    4. Grill for about 20-30 minutes until warmed through and intern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C).
    5. Optional: Add your favorite BBQ sauce in the last few minutes for extra flavor.

    Grilling creates appealing grill marks and adds a distinct taste.

    Slow Cooking

    Slow cooking is perfect for infusing flavors while keeping the meat moist.

    1. Place the turkey legs in a slow cooker.
    2. Add seasonings, vegetables, and a small amount of broth or water for moisture.
    3. Cover and set the slow cooker on low for 4-6 hours, or high for 2-3 hours.
    4. Check for doneness; the internal temperature should reach 165°F (74°C).

    This method results in tender, flavorful turkey legs that easily fall off the bone.

    Tips for Flavor Enhancement

    Enhancing the flavor of pre-smoked turkey legs elevates your meal. You can easily add depth and richness through marinades, rubs, and thoughtful side pairings.

    Marinades and Rubs

    Marinades and rubs infuse additional flavor into turkey legs.

    • Oil-Based Marinades: Use olive oil, lemon juice, and garlic for a zesty touch. Combine these ingredients in a bowl and marinate the turkey legs for at least two hours.
    • Spice Rubs: Mix spices like paprika, cumin, and brown sugar for a sweet and savory profile. Rub the mixture onto the turkey legs before cooking for a delicious crust.
    • Herb Mixes: Try fresh or dried herbs like rosemary, thyme, and sage. These herbs balance the smoke flavor, adding a refreshing note.

    Experiment with different combinations based on your preferences to discover a favorite flavor profile.

    Pairing with Sides

    Pairing turkey legs with complementary sides enhances the meal experience.

    • Vegetable Sides: Roasted Brussels sprouts or sautéed green beans add freshness. Roasting brings out a natural sweetness, while sautéing retains crunch.
    • Starches: Consider fluffy mashed potatoes or savory cornbread. These sides absorb any juices and balance the smokiness of the turkey.
    • Salads: A citrusy spinach salad refreshes the palate. Toss spinach with oranges, walnuts, and a light vinaigrette for a bright contrast.
    • Sauces: Sweet chili sauce or tangy mustard sauce delivers an extra flavor kick. Drizzle over the turkey legs before serving.
